Russia’s Trade with Serbia

In the 3rd quarter of 2018, Russia’s trade with Serbia was $487,325,433, down 12.34% ($68,602,857) from the 3rd quarter of 2017.

Russia’s exports to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 were $228,231,976, down 8.02% ($19,897,950) from the 3rd quarter of 2017.

Russia’s imports from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 were $259,093,457, down 15.82% ($48,704,907) from the 3rd quarter of 2017.

Russia’s trade deficit with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 was $30,861,481, a 48.28% decrease ($28,806,957) over the 3rd quarter of 2017.

Serbia was Russia’s 48th largest trading partner in the 3rd quarter of 2018 (down from 44th in the 3rd quarter of 2017), accounting for 0.2832% of Russia’s total trade (down from 0.3803% in the 3rd quarter of 2017).

Serbia was Russia’s 55th largest export market in the 3rd quarter of 2018 (down from 50th in the 3rd quarter of 2017), accounting for 0.2034% of Russia’s total exports (down from 0.2907% in the 3rd quarter of 2017).

Serbia was Russia’s 36th largest supplier in the 3rd quarter of 2018 (down from 32nd in the 3rd quarter of 2017), accounting for 0.4327% of Russia’s total imports (down from 0.5060% in the 3rd quarter of 2017).

Russia’s Exports to Serbia

The major share of Russian exports to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 (and in the 3rd quarter of 2017) was accounted for the following product types:

  • Mineral products (HS codes 25-27) - 42.77% of Russia’s total exports to Serbia (33.62%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Chemical products (HS codes 28-40) - 18.07% of Russia’s total exports to Serbia (25.59%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Machinery, equipment and vehicles (HS codes 84-90) - 13.94% of Russia’s total exports to Serbia (3.65%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Metals and products from them (HS codes 72-83) - 10.67% of Russia’s total exports to Serbia (9.20%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Food products and agricultural raw materials (HS codes 01-24) - 7.89% of Russia’s total exports to Serbia (7.67%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Wood and wood products (HS codes 44-49) - 4.26% of Russia’s total exports to Serbia (2.99% in the 3rd quarter of 2017).

The largest gains in Russia’s exports to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 over the 3rd quarter of 2017 were recorded for the following product groups:

  • Mineral fuels, mineral oils and products of their distillation; bituminous substances; mineral waxes (HS code 27) - an increase of $16,483,980;
  • Electrical machinery and equipment and parts thereof; sound recorders and reproducers, television image and sound recorders and reproducers, and parts and accessories of such articles (HS code 85) - an increase of $12,995,496;
  • Nuclear reactors, boilers, machinery and mechanical appliances; parts thereof (HS code 84) - an increase of $10,727,539;
  • Articles of iron or steel (HS code 73) - an increase of $3,163,251;
  • Optical, photographic, cinematographic, measuring, checking, precision, medical or surgical instruments and apparatus; parts and accessories thereof (HS code 90) - an increase of $2,034,148;
  • Tobacco and manufactured tobacco substitutes (HS code 24) - an increase of $1,622,306;
  • Glass and glassware (HS code 70) - an increase of $1,513,326;
  • Wood and articles of wood; wood charcoal (HS code 44) - an increase of $1,056,103;
  • Paper and paperboard; articles of paper pulp, of paper or of paperboard (HS code 48) - an increase of $743,271.

The largest declines in Russia’s exports to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 over the 3rd quarter of 2017 were recorded for the following product groups:

  • Fertilizers (HS code 31) - a decrease of $17,413,098;
  • Vehicles other than railway or tramway rolling stock, and parts and accessories thereof (HS code 87) - a decrease of $2,919,616;
  • Plastics and articles thereof (HS code 39) - a decrease of $2,886,089;
  • Inorganic chemicals; organic or inorganic compounds of precious metals, of rare-earth metals,of radioactive elements or of isotopes (HS code 28) - a decrease of $2,364,646;
  • Ores, slag and ash (HS code 26) - a decrease of $2,177,525;
  • Aluminum and articles thereof (HS code 76) - a decrease of $1,399,235;
  • Animal or vegetable fats and oils and their cleavage products prepared edible fats; animal or vegetable waxes (HS code 15) - a decrease of $1,379,647;
  • Copper and articles thereof (HS code 74) - a decrease of $954,044.

Russia’s Imports from Serbia

The major share of Russian imports from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 (and in the 3rd quarter of 2017) was accounted for the following product types:

  • Food products and agricultural raw materials (HS codes 01-24) - 31.27% of Russia’s total imports from Serbia (34.78%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Textiles, textile products and footwear (HS codes 50-67) - 20.73% of Russia’s total imports from Serbia (16.32%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Chemical products (HS codes 28-40) - 17.19% of Russia’s total imports from Serbia (18.43%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Machinery, equipment and vehicles (HS codes 84-90) - 13.15% of Russia’s total imports from Serbia (13.66%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Wood and wood products (HS codes 44-49) - 8.13% of Russia’s total imports from Serbia (8.20% in the 3rd quarter of 2017);
  • Metals and products from them (HS codes 72-83) - 7.39% of Russia’s total imports from Serbia (7.20% in the 3rd quarter of 2017).

The largest gains in Russia’s imports from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 over the 3rd quarter of 2017 were recorded for the following product groups:

  • Articles of apparel and clothing accessories, knitted or crocheted (HS code 61) - an increase of $4,370,718;
  • Preparations of cereals, flour, starch or milk; bakers’ wares (HS code 19) - an increase of $4,355,501;
  • Dairy produce; birds eggs; natural honey; edible products of animal origin, not elsewhere specified or included (HS code 04) - an increase of $2,093,974;
  • Copper and articles thereof (HS code 74) - an increase of $1,292,220;
  • Furniture; bedding, mattresses, mattress supports, cushions and similar stuffed furnishings; lamps and lighting fittings, not elsewhere specified or included; illuminated sign illuminated nameplates and the like; prefabricated buildings (HS code 94) - an increase of $1,034,296.

The largest declines in Russia’s imports from Serbia in the 3rd quarter of 2018 over the 3rd quarter of 2017 were recorded for the following product groups:

  • Edible fruit and nuts; peel of citrus fruit or melons (HS code 08) - a decrease of $28,151,297;
  • Nuclear reactors, boilers, machinery and mechanical appliances; parts thereof (HS code 84) - a decrease of $7,635,438;
  • Rubber and articles thereof (HS code 40) - a decrease of $6,786,519;
  • Paper and paperboard; articles of paper pulp, of paper or of paperboard (HS code 48) - a decrease of $3,912,380;
  • Pharmaceutical products (HS code 30) - a decrease of $3,140,145;
  • Aluminum and articles thereof (HS code 76) - a decrease of $3,125,174;
  • Meat and edible meat offal (HS code 02) - a decrease of $2,247,673;
  • Edible vegetables and certain roots and tubers (HS code 07) - a decrease of $1,291,228;
  • Articles of iron or steel (HS code 73) - a decrease of $1,202,039;
  • Plastics and articles thereof (HS code 39) - a decrease of $1,187,397;
  • Optical, photographic, cinematographic, measuring, checking, precision, medical or surgical instruments and apparatus; parts and accessories thereof (HS code 90) - a decrease of $1,084,781.
